Find the slop of the line that passes through the points (-3,-1) and (0,3)​
Zina [86]

Step-by-step explanation:

Let the points of the given coordinates ( -3 , -1 ) & ( 0 , 3 ) be A and B respectively.

\underline{ \underline{ \text{Given}}} :

  • A ( -3 , -1 ) & B ( 0 , 3 )

Let A ( -3 , -1 ) be ( x₁ , y₁ ) & B ( 0 , 3 ) be ( x₂ , y₂ )

\underline{ \underline{ \text{To \: Find}}} :

  • Slope of the line that passes through the points A ( -3 , -1 ) & B ( 0 , 3 )

\underline{ \underline{ \text{Solution}}} :

\boxed{ \sf{slope =  \frac{y_{2} - y_{1}}{x_{2} - x_{1}}  }}

~Plug the known values and then simplify !

⟼ \tt{ \frac{3- ( - 1)}{0- ( - 3)}}

⟼ \tt{ \frac{3 +  1 }{0 + 3} }

⟼ \tt{ \frac{4}{3}}

\red{ \boxed{ \boxed{ \tt{Our \: final \: answer :  \underline{ \boxed{ \tt{ \frac{4}{3}}}}}}}}
